BTS: The Return is now streaming on Netflix as of March 27, 2026. The documentary captures the Bangtan Boys’ long-awaited comeback after their military service, offering fans unprecedented behind-the-scenes access to their reunion and creative process.

Storyline
The documentary follows BTS members RM, Jin, Suga, J-Hope, Jimin, V, and Jungkook as they reunite after completing their mandatory military service. It highlights their journey to Los Angeles to record their comeback album “ARIRANG”, while also showcasing personal reflections, group dynamics, and the challenges of returning to the spotlight after a four-year hiatus.
